About FreeLoader

FreeLoader was a creator of an offline World Wide Web delivery service. Notably, it was founded by Mark Pincus, the founder of Zynga. FreeLoader was one of Pincus' initial forays into startups. Notably, the company was acquired only 7 months after being founded. Pincus founded FreeLoader along with Sunil Paul. On June 2, 1996, Individual, Inc., (formerly NASDAQ: INDV) a provider of customized news services, announced that it had acquired FreeLoader, Inc. Per Individual, the acquisition was to provide end users with two of the most exciting developments to emerge from the Internet in recent months: personalized "intelligent-agent driven" news retrieval and offline Web delivery. The purchase price was approximately $38 million which included 1.8 million shares of Individual common stock for all the outstanding stock of FreeLoader and $2 million in cash. Included in the 1.8 million shares are 281,000 shares reserved for exercise of Freeloader stock options assumed by Individual.

Chief Executive Officer & Chief Product Officer Mark is the founder, CEO and chief product officer of Zynga. He founded the company in 2007 with a mission of connecting the world through games, and in founding zynga.org, he also believes that games can do good. On his way to creating Zynga, Mark started three companies. In 2003, he launched Tribe.net, one of the first social networks. Before that, he founded Support.com, a pioneer in automating tech support, and took it public. In 1995, he launched FreeLoader, the first web-based consumer push company. Mark started his career in new media and venture capital before he discovered his calling as a consumer technology entrepreneur. Mark also made founding investments in Napster, Brightmail, Twitter and Facebook. Mark graduated summa cum laude from University of Pennsylvania’s Wharton School of Business and earned an MBA from Harvard Business School.
